Kstream groupby
Web22 dec. 2024 · Java 8 Stream API is added with the data grouping capabilities as part of Collectors api. Collectors API is to collect the final data from stream operations. 2. Java 8 Collectors GroupingBy Syntax. groupingBy () method is an overloaded method with three methods. This method returns a new Collector implementation with the given values. Web11 mrt. 2024 · Kafka Streams supports the following aggregations - aggregate, count, reduce. As mentioned in the previous blog, grouping is a pre-requisite for aggregation. You can run groupBy (or its variations) on a KStream or a KTable which results in a KGroupedStream and KGroupedTable respectively.
Kstream groupby
Did you know?
Web7 jan. 2024 · That’s different from how KStream does it. In KStream, groupBy returns KGroupedStream (a flat structure), which is an intermediate stream only to be converted to a KTable using some sort of per-key … WebJava Examples & Tutorials of KStream.to (org.apache.kafka.streams.kstream) Tabnine KStream.to How to use to method in org.apache.kafka.streams.kstream.KStream Best Java code snippets using org.apache.kafka.streams.kstream. KStream.to (Showing top 20 results out of 315) org.apache.kafka.streams.kstream KStream to
WebKafka Streams Transformations provide the ability to perform actions on Kafka Streams such as filtering and updating values in the stream. Kafka Stream's transformations contain operations such as `filter`, `map`, `flatMap`, etc. and have similarities to functional combinators found in languages such as Scala. And, if you are coming from Spark, you … WebThe class that is used to capture the key and value Serdes and set the part of name used for repartition topics when performing KStream.groupBy(KeyValueMapper, Grouped), …
Web6 mei 2024 · 处理拓扑是整个流处理的 运算逻辑 ,可以理解为一个 图(graph) 结构,其中的 顶点 是各个 流处理器(stream processor) , 数据流(stream) 则构成了边。. 构建方法:. StreamsBuilder builder = new StreamsBuilder(); 在实例化 StreamBuilder 来构建了处理拓扑后,就可以从Kafka ... Web3 nov. 2024 · In order to aggregate the stream we need do two steps operations. Group the stream — groupBy (k,v) (if Key exist in stream) or groupByKey () — Data must …
Web17 jun. 2024 · 3. Java 8 Stream Group By Count With filter. Next, take the different types of smartphone models and filter the names to get the brand. Finally get only brand names and then apply the count logic. Now, using the map () method, filter or transform the model name into brand. Next, In map () method, we do split the string based on the empty string ...
Web5 mrt. 2024 · Kafka Streams is a Java library for developing stream processing applications on top of Apache Kafka. This is the first in a series of blog posts on Kafka Streams and … how can i check my tnb bill onlineWebAggregate the values of records in this stream by the grouped key. Records with null key or value are ignored. Aggregating is a generalization of #reduce(Reducer) as it, for example, allows the result to have a different type than the input values. how can i check my superannuationWebIt is an intermediate representation of a KStream in order to apply an aggregation operation on the original KStream records. It is an intermediate representation after a grouping of a KStream before an aggregation is applied to the new partitions resulting in a KTable. A KGroupedStream must be obtained from a KStream via groupByKey() or ... how can i check my stc subscriptionWeb17 jan. 2024 · Steps to Build Kafka Streams using KStreams. Now that you have a basic understanding of KStreams, let’s try to stream data using KStreams API. Follow the steps below to seamlessly stream your data: Step 1: Set Up the Environment. Step 2: Create Application to Stream Data. Step 3: Test your Application. how can i check my tfsa contribution roomWeb28 mrt. 2024 · groupByで単語ごとに集計したKTableを作成し、集計の状態をcounts-storeという名前のMaterialized Viewとして保存します。 KTableをtoStream()でstreamに変換し、to()でword-countという名前のtopicに保存します。 後はこのword-countのtopicを別のconsumerで読めば結果を取得出来ます。 how can i check my sss contributionWeb27 jun. 2024 · GroupByKey и GroupBy В интерфейсе KStream есть два метода для группировки записей: GroupByKey и GroupBy. Оба возвращают KGroupedTable, так что у вас может появиться закономерный вопрос: в чем же различие между ними и когда использовать какой из ... how can i check my superWeb23 apr. 2024 · 编写Streams应用程序的第一步是创建一个java.util.Properties映射,以指定StreamsConfig中定义的不同Streams执行配置值。 需要设置几个重要的配置值:StreamsConfig.BOOTSTRAP_SERVERS_CONFIG(用于指定用于建立与Kafka集群的初始连接的主机/端口对的列表)和StreamsConfig.APPLICATION_ID_CONFIG(用于提 … how can i check my tesco clubcard points